Vehicle crash blocking Route 322 West near Hershey Park, Dauphin County PA


A vehicle crash on Route 322 West near the Hershey Park Drive on-ramp caused major traffic backup. The vehicle has not been set upright yet. Emergency and PennDOT units are at the scene managing traffic and setting up warning signs.
